Abstract
A stop valve for a gas tank is provided which achieves favorable sealing performance by inhibiting rotation of a sealing member attached to a valve element. A passage is formed inside a valve body, and a valve seat is provided in the passage. The valve element which is engaged and disengaged from the valve seat is slidably inserted to a sliding hole bored in the valve body. The annular sealing member is arranged in sliding contact with the outer peripheral surface of the valve element and the inner peripheral surface of the sliding hole. A screw hole connecting to the sliding hole and coaxial thereto is provided in the valve body. A rotating operation member having a male screw is rotatably screwed into the screw hole from the outside of the valve body. One end of the rotating operation member is made to abut the valve body.
